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7394680 80 07 5036
17175810282 680 13024802
17175810282 680 13024802
54093677 2969 276
All about undefined
Interested in learning more?
17175810282 680 13024802
54093677 2969 276
See more
72998190203 67709754536
01806317 19476 499 83034
See more
54 71117
38684 233 0828845 11289 473
See more